New Montreal square lined with orange cones after reports of tripping, injuries

MONTREAL — A brand new public square in Montreal is already lined with orange construction cones after reports of people tripping and falling.

The Place des Montrealaises is supposed to evoke a suspended blossoming meadow and pay tribute to influential Montreal women. 

But La Presse reported recently that people have fallen and hurt themselves in an unmarked rain gutter that runs alongside the concrete sidewalk.

The city’s reflective orange pylons didn’t stop Karen Rowan from stumbling in the channel today as she crossed to take a picture.

The British tourist says the square’s design is beautiful but “maybe a little too artistic.” 

The head of opposition party Ensemble Montreal has criticized the city’s planning and said safety can’t be an afterthought.
